Large Span: The main load-bearing components of the steel warehouse structure are made of steel. Due to the high strength and toughness of steel, it means that the steel warehouse building can not require too many column systems to support the roof and frame system. The obstacles encountered when the pallet moves in the warehouse are reduced, and the space and transportation operability are greatly increased. A factory building constructed with a clear span can be within a range of 250 feet, without any uprights, and without any obstacles.

To be effective, steel estimators must possess a diverse set of skills. Strong analytical abilities are essential for interpreting blueprints and technical drawings, allowing estimators to quantify materials and labor accurately. Familiarity with construction software and estimation tools enhances productivity and precision. Furthermore, good communication skills are necessary, as estimators often need to collaborate with project managers, architects, engineers, and clients.

A well-designed metal workshop is not only functional but also safe. Safety should always be the number one priority in any industrial setting, especially when handling sharp tools and heavy machinery. Well-placed ventilation systems, proper lighting, and the use of personal protective equipment—such as gloves, goggles, and ear protection—are essential for creating a safe working environment. Furthermore, implementing organizational systems and designated work areas can help minimize hazards, enabling creators to focus on their projects without distraction.
